USDAW responds to speculation about Tesco job cuts

Shopworkers' union USDAW has responded to reports of plans to slash jobs at Tesco, including on bakery, meat and fish counters.

Pauline Foulkes - Usdaw National Officer said:
“Reports and speculation in the media about significant job cuts are distressing for Tesco staff and it is appalling that they should hear about the future of their jobs in this way. Usdaw is seeking an urgent meeting with the company to clarify the situation, to examine the details of what changes they are proposing and what this means for staff. Our priority will be to press Tesco to confirm the details of their proposed changes to stop any further speculation. In the meantime Usdaw’s officials and reps are on hand to support our members and further updates will be provided once we have further information”.
